Liposuction in Halifax offers a viable solution for individuals seeking to reduce excess fat in specific areas of their body. The amount of weight one can lose through liposuction varies based on several factors, including the patient's initial weight, the number of areas treated, and the amount of fat removed. Typically, liposuction can remove between 5 to 10 pounds of fat, though in some cases, more fat can be removed depending on the patient's body and the surgeon's recommendations.
It's important to note that liposuction is not a substitute for a healthy lifestyle or weight loss program. Instead, it is designed to target stubborn fat deposits that do not respond to diet and exercise. The procedure can enhance body contours and improve self-confidence, but it is not a weight loss method per se. Patients should maintain realistic expectations and understand that the results are not immediate, with optimal outcomes visible several months after the procedure.

Factors Influencing Weight Loss from Liposuction
Several factors determine how much weight you can lose with liposuction:
Amount of Fat Removed: Typically, liposuction can remove between 5 to 10 pounds of fat. The exact amount depends on your body type, the areas being treated, and the surgeon's recommendations.
Body Composition: Individuals with a higher percentage of body fat may see more noticeable results. However, the procedure is not meant to address obesity but rather to improve localized fat deposits.
Post-Procedure Lifestyle: Maintaining a healthy diet and regular exercise routine post-surgery is crucial. This helps to sustain the results and prevent the re-accumulation of fat.

Post-Liposuction Care and Recovery
Recovery from liposuction typically involves some discomfort, swelling, and bruising. Your surgeon will provide detailed post-operative care instructions, including wearing compression garments to aid in healing and reduce swelling. It is important to follow these instructions closely to ensure the best possible outcome.
